• DocumentCode
    2333904
  • Title

    An iterative algorithm for context selection in adaptive entropy coders

  • Author

    Vaisey, Jacques ; Jin, Tong

  • Author_Institution
    Sch. of Eng. Sci., Simon Fraser Univ., Burnaby, BC, Canada
  • Volume
    3
  • fYear
    2002
  • fDate
    2002
  • Abstract
    Context-based adaptive entropy coding is an essential feature of modern image compression algorithms; however, the design of these coders is non-trivial due to the balance that must be struck between the benefits associated with using a large number of conditioning classes, or contexts, and the penalties resulting from data dilution. The problem is especially severe when coding small sub-images where the amount of data available is small. In this paper, we propose an iterative algorithm that begins with a large number of conditioning classes and then uses a clustering procedure to reduce this number to a desired value. This method is in contrast to the more usual approach of defining contexts in an ad-hoc manner. Experiments are conducted on synthetic data sources having varying amounts of memory, as well as on the sub-images resulting from a wavelet decomposition of an image. The results show that our approach to context selection is effective and that the algorithm automatically learns the structure of the data. This technique could be applied to improve the performance of both image and video coders.
  • Keywords
    adaptive codes; data compression; entropy codes; image coding; iterative methods; pattern clustering; wavelet transforms; adaptive entropy coders; clustering procedure; conditioning classes; context selection; context-based coding; image compression algorithms; iterative algorithm; sub-images; synthetic data sources; video coders; wavelet decomposition; Algorithm design and analysis; Arithmetic; Code standards; Entropy coding; Frequency estimation; Image coding; Iterative algorithms; Modems; Partitioning algorithms; Video compression;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Image Processing. 2002. Proceedings. 2002 International Conference on
  • ISSN
    1522-4880
  • Print_ISBN
    0-7803-7622-6
  • Type

    conf

  • DOI
    10.1109/ICIP.2002.1038912
  • Filename
    1038912